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5544050 30933168724 87406544 2443881 98
7806899994 85908
7806899994 85908
096 944 755373598 013
All about undefined
Interested in learning more?
7806899994 85908
096 944 755373598 013
See more
3940390 37165113
714 2428001855 367 767
See more
0588708782 4639225 23657391
776 19479 95797497
See more